Common Red Flags to Identify Fake or Unreliable Farm Tractor Suppliers

Farm tractors are essential equipment for farmers, helping them carry out various tasks efficiently. However, with the increasing demand for tractors, there has been a rise in fake or unreliable suppliers in the market. These suppliers may offer substandard products or engage in unethical practices, causing significant financial losses for unsuspecting farmers. To protect yourself from falling victim to such suppliers, it is crucial to be able to spot the common red flags that indicate their unreliability.

One of the most apparent red flags is an unusually low price. If a supplier offers a tractor at a significantly lower price than the market average, it should raise suspicions. Genuine suppliers have production costs, overheads, and profit margins that they need to cover. Therefore, if a deal seems too good to be true, it probably is. It is advisable to compare prices from different suppliers and be cautious of those offering unrealistically low prices.

Another red flag to watch out for is poor communication and lack of transparency. Reliable suppliers are usually prompt in responding to inquiries and provide detailed information about their products and services. If a supplier is evasive or avoids answering specific questions, it may indicate that they have something to hide. Legitimate suppliers are transparent about their products’ specifications, warranty terms, and after-sales support. If a supplier is reluctant to provide such information, it is best to look for alternatives.

Furthermore, a lack of proper documentation is a significant red flag. Genuine suppliers have all the necessary licenses, permits, and certifications to operate legally. They are also willing to provide copies of these documents upon request. If a supplier fails to produce valid documentation or makes excuses for not having them, it is a clear indication of their unreliability. It is essential to verify the authenticity of these documents with the relevant authorities to ensure you are dealing with a legitimate supplier.

Additionally, be cautious of suppliers who pressure you into making quick decisions or offer limited-time offers. Genuine suppliers understand that purchasing a farm tractor is a significant investment and allow customers sufficient time to make informed decisions. If a supplier tries to rush you into making a purchase or creates a sense of urgency, it is likely a tactic to prevent you from thoroughly researching their credibility. Take your time, do your due diligence, and avoid falling for such high-pressure tactics.

Lastly, be wary of suppliers who have a poor reputation or negative reviews. In today’s digital age, it is relatively easy to research a supplier’s reputation online. Check for reviews on reputable websites or forums and pay attention to any recurring complaints or negative experiences shared by previous customers. If a supplier has a history of delivering substandard products or engaging in unethical practices, it is best to steer clear of them.

In conclusion, spotting fake or unreliable farm tractor suppliers is crucial to protect yourself from financial losses and ensure you get a quality product. Look out for red flags such as unusually low prices, poor communication, lack of proper documentation, high-pressure tactics, and a poor reputation. By being vigilant and conducting thorough research, you can avoid falling victim to unscrupulous suppliers and make a wise investment in a reliable farm tractor.

Tips and Techniques for Verifying the Reliability of Farm Tractor Suppliers

Farm tractors are essential equipment for farmers, helping them carry out various tasks efficiently. However, with the increasing demand for tractors, there has been a rise in fake or unreliable suppliers in the market. These suppliers may offer substandard products or fail to deliver on their promises, causing significant financial losses for farmers. To avoid falling victim to such suppliers, it is crucial to know how to spot them and verify their reliability. In this article, we will provide you with some tips and techniques to help you identify fake or unreliable farm tractor suppliers.

One of the first things to consider when dealing with a farm tractor supplier is their reputation. A reputable supplier will have a track record of delivering high-quality products and excellent customer service. You can start by checking online reviews and ratings for the supplier. Look for feedback from other farmers who have purchased tractors from them. If you come across multiple negative reviews or complaints about the supplier’s products or services, it is a red flag that they may not be reliable.

Another important aspect to consider is the supplier’s experience and expertise in the industry. A reliable farm tractor supplier will have extensive knowledge about tractors and their specifications. They should be able to provide you with detailed information about the different tractor models, their features, and their suitability for your specific farming needs. If a supplier seems hesitant or lacks knowledge when answering your questions, it may indicate that they are not well-versed in the field and may not be trustworthy.

Additionally, it is essential to verify the authenticity of the farm tractors being offered by the supplier. Fake suppliers often sell counterfeit or low-quality products that may not meet your requirements or last long. To ensure the authenticity of the tractors, ask the supplier for relevant documents such as certificates of authenticity, manufacturing details, and warranties. A reliable supplier will readily provide you with these documents and even offer to show you the tractors in person for inspection.

Furthermore, it is advisable to visit the supplier’s physical location or showroom if possible. This will allow you to assess their facilities and get a firsthand look at the tractors they have in stock. Pay attention to the overall condition of the showroom and the tractors on display. If the showroom is poorly maintained or the tractors appear to be in a state of disrepair, it may indicate that the supplier does not prioritize quality or customer satisfaction.

Lastly, consider the after-sales support provided by the supplier. A reliable farm tractor supplier will offer comprehensive after-sales services, including maintenance, repairs, and spare parts availability. Inquire about their warranty policies and the availability of trained technicians for servicing the tractors. If a supplier does not offer adequate after-sales support, it may be a sign that they are not committed to ensuring customer satisfaction.

In conclusion, spotting fake or unreliable farm tractor suppliers requires careful consideration of their reputation, experience, authenticity of products, physical presence, and after-sales support. By following these tips and techniques, you can minimize the risk of dealing with untrustworthy suppliers and make informed decisions when purchasing farm tractors.
